免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

把所有文档做成exe

将文档制作成EXE文件实际上是一种将文档嵌入到独立可执行程序中的方法。这类软件称为"文件封装工具",在这个过程中,程序会将文档与内嵌的查看器绑定在一起。用户可以直接运行EXE文件,而不需要安装额外的阅读软件。尤其是对于需要在多个计算机上共享的文件,将文档(如Word、PDF等)制作成EXE是非常方便的解决方案。

下面为您介绍一下将文档制作成EXE文件的详细步骤和注意事项:

原理:

1. 文件封装工具主要通过将文档与一个查看器程序捆绑的方式,使得文档可以独立显示,而不依赖其他外部阅读器。

2. 当用户运行这个可执行文件时,查看器程序会解析嵌入其中的文档,并在程序界面中以原始格式显示内容。

3. 基于加密技术,程序确保在生成的EXE文件中,原始文档是无法被其他程序轻易提取的,以保护您的文档安全。

制作步骤:

1. 首先,您需要选择一个将文档转换为EXE格式的文件封装工具。市面上有很多这样的软件可供选择,如:VaySoft PDF to EXE Converter、PPT to EXE Converter等。选择一个您认为可靠和易于操作的工具。

2. 下载并安装所选工具。安装过程通常相对简单,只需按照程序的提示完成即可。

3. 打开所选工具,将您想要制作成EXE文件的文档导入到程序中。大部分工具都提供了拖放文档的功能,方便您快速完成导入操作。

4. 按照程序的选项定制输出设置。您可以对输出的EXE文件进行自定义,如:添加水印、设定密码保护等。

5. 保存EXE文件。在完成所有设置后,选择保存目标路径并开始转换。这通常需要几秒钟至几分钟,具体取决于文档的大小及软件的性能。

注意事项:

1. 在选择文件封装工具时,请确保它支持您要转换的文档格式。而且部分免费软件可能会在输出的EXE文件中添加水印和广告,对于正式场合,建议您使用没有限制的付费软件。

2. 请注意,将文档制作成EXE文件可能使其变得更加庞大,因为他们需要包含查看器程序。此外,生成的EXE文件有时可能会被杀毒软件误报为病毒,您需要将这些误报误报添加到白名单。

3. 为确保文档安全,需要保护好生成的EXE文件,避免失窃或遗失。如需要向他人分享,可以考虑使用加密和设定密码保护。

4. 虽然EXE文件更便于跨平台共享,但也请注意并非所有操作系统都能兼容和打开EXE文件。例如,Mac和Linux可能需要额外的兼容性支持软件才能打开EXE文件。

通过以上方法,您可以成功将所需文档制作成EXE文件,便于在其他计算机上查看和共享。


相关知识:
编译生成的exe可执行文件
标题:编译生成的exe可执行文件:原理与详细介绍内容:编译生成的exe可执行文件是一个让计算机直接执行的程序,它包含了一系列机器代码和其他相关信息。这些代码和信息是由编译器(例如GCC或Visual Studio等)从源代码(如C、C++等高级语言)翻译而
2023-06-14
怎么把ppt打包exe
将PPT打包为EXE文件的主要原理是将PowerPoint演示文稿转换成可执行文件,这样一来,即使在没有安装Microsoft PowerPoint的计算机上也可以正常查看和播放PPT文件。将PPT打包成EXE的过程中,主要是将演示文稿及其必要的播放器组件
2023-06-14
制作一个exe程序
制作一个exe程序是一个广泛的议题,这里我们就来看看Windows平台下如何通过编写、编译、链接简单的C++代码来制作一个exe(可执行)程序以及其中的基本原理。首先明确一点,程序是由源代码文件编写而成,开发人员编写的语言通常为高级编程语言(如C++、C#
2023-06-14
r语言可以生成exe
R语言生成EXE文件:原理与详细介绍R语言是一种广泛应用于数据科学、统计分析和可视化的高级编程语言。尽管R语言本身是一个解释型语言,但我们仍然可以将R脚本转换成独立的可执行文件(.exe),以便在没有安装R环境的计算机上运行。以下是生成EXE文件的原理与详
2023-06-14
qt无法生成exe
在本文中,我们将讨论为什么有时候Qt无法生成exe文件,并详细介绍将Qt项目打包为可执行文件的方法。首先简单了解Qt和可执行文件(exe)。Qt是一个跨平台的C++图形用户界面(GUI)开发库,旨在帮助开发人员创建具有原生性能和外观的应用程序。它提供了一整
2023-06-14
qt怎么打包exe
Qt是一个跨平台的C++图形用户界面(GUI)开发框架,通常用于创建桌面程序和嵌入式系统。要将Qt应用打包为一个独立的`.exe`可执行文件,你需要使用以下步骤:在详细介绍之前,应该了解Qt应用的部署时需要的几个关键组件:1. 可执行文件:由Qt构建的二进
2023-06-14